Banana Bread (from scratch)

This sweet, breakfast bread is not only delicious but also super easy to make!
Prep Time8 mins
Cook Time50 mins
Total Time58 mins
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Keyword: Banana, Banana Bread, Easy Banana Bread Recipe, Homemade, Homemade Banana Bread
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 2 cups Flour
  • 1 tsp Baking Soda
  • 1/2 tsp Salt
  • 1/2 cup Butter one stick; room temperature
  • 2/3 cup Brown Sugar
  • 1/3 cup White Sugar
  • 2 Eggs beaten
  • 2 1/3 cups Mashed Over Ripe Bananas about 5
  • 1 tsp Cinnamon

Instructions

  • Pre-heat the oven to 350 degrees. In a large bowl, combine the flour, baking soda and salt.
  • In a separate bowl, cream together the butter and sugar. It’s super simple. I did it by hand.
  • Once the butter is creamed, add your two beaten eggs and mashed bananas and combine until smooth. You can use a hand mixer for this to make it faster or just do it by hand. Just make sure it’s smooth.
  • Once the banana/butter mixture is smooth, pour it into the flour mixture and stir till well combined. Add the cinnamon and give it one more stir. The batter will be thick.
  • Pour batter into a loaf pan (mine is 10 X 5). Bake for 50-60 minutes until golden brown. You can test if it’s done by sticking a toothpick in the center. If it comes out smooth, it’s cooked.
